IPL 2025: Chennai Super Kings vs Royal Challengers Bengaluru – Clash at Chepauk

Chennai, March 28

Royal Challengers Bengaluru (RCB) and Chennai Super Kings (CSK) will square off in the much-anticipated match today at the legendary Chepauk Stadium. CSK, which is renowned for its supremacy at home, hopes to win another IPL title in its 18th season.

CSK’s Spin Power

CSK feels confident going into this game following an outstanding victory over the Mumbai Indians. Their greatest strength is their spin assault, which includes Noor Ahmad (Afghanistan), Ravindra Jadeja, and Ravichandran Ashwin. Together, these three spinners bowled 11 overs in the last game, giving up just 70 runs and taking 5 wickets. Noor Ahmad took four wickets and was quite efficient. This spin danger will be difficult for RCB to overcome, therefore the Ashwin vs. Kohli match will be a major feature for supporters.

Key Players for RCB
Virat Kohli (59*) and Phil Salt (56), who both had excellent batting efforts, helped RCB defeat the Kolkata Knight Riders to start their campaign. Liam Livingstone, Jitesh Sharma, and Rajat Patidar are all in their batting order and can be effective when things count.

Suyash Sharma and Krunal Pandya, who took three wickets in the previous game, will depend on the spin-friendly conditions at Chepauk, while Josh Hazlewood and Yash Dayal will spearhead the pace assault. might also bring in Swapnil Singh, Jacob Bethell, or Mohit Rathee, depending on team strategy. If fit, Bhuvneshwar Kumar could return to the squad.

Head-to-Head Record

  • Out of 34 matches, CSK has won 22, while RCB has won 11, with one match ending without a result.

  • At Chepauk, CSK has a dominant record, winning 8 out of 9 matches. RCB’s only win here was in 2008.

Can RCB End a 17-Year Drought?

RCB last won a match at Chepauk in the inaugural IPL season (2008). Since then, they have struggled at this venue for 16 years. They will be eager to break this streak today.

Flashback to 2008

The last time RCB defeated CSK at Chepauk was on May 20, 2008.

RCB scored 126/8 in 20 overs during that game, with Virat Kohli batting 10 and captain Rahul Dravid hitting 17. Despite a solid start from Stephen Fleming (45) and Parthiv Patel (24), CSK’s comeback was insufficient at 112/8. Legendary bowlers Dale Steyn (2/25) and Anil Kumble (3/14) destroyed CSK’s batting order, helping RCB win by 14 runs.

Remarkably, only two players from that game are still playing in this year’s match: Virat Kohli (then 19, now 36) and MS Dhoni (then 26, now 43).
